body 
{background-color: #339966; font-size: 12px; font-family: "Trebuchet MS", Arial, serif; color: #f8f0e3;
}

a:link, a:active, a:visited {
background-color: transparent; color: #fff; text-decoration: underline;
}

a:hover {
color: black; text-decoration: none; background-color: transparent;
}

#wrap {
	/* margin: auto auto; */
	padding: 5px; width: 600px; 
	/* background: url(logo.gif) no-repeat top left; */ 
	position: absolute;
	top: 80px;
	left: 590px;
	margin-left: -280px;
	z-index:2
}

#footer {
width: 590px; text-align: center; border-top: 1px dashed #d0deec; margin: 10px 0 0 0; padding: 2px; font-size: 11px; color: #bbb;  font-weight: normal;
}

#footer a {
color: #bbb; font-weight: normal; text-decoration: none;
}

#footer a:hover {
color: #fff; font-weight: normal; text-decoration: none;
}

.entry {
width: 596px; border: 1px solid /*gray*/ #ED6337; margin: 5px 0 0 0; /*border-bottom: 1px dashed black; */ background-color: transparent /*#fff d0deec white*/; color: black; padding: 2px;
}

td { 
border: 1px solid /*#d0deec*/ #ED6337; padding: 2px; background-color: white
}

td.info { 
border: 1px solid #d0deec; background-color: #ED6337; color: #f8f0e3; padding: 2px;
}

td.buttons { 
border: 1px solid #d0deec; background-color: #8aa5c0; color: #f8f0e3; text-align: center; padding: 2px;
}

.entryname {
font-weight: bolder; font-size: 13px; color: #000000;}
img {border: 0;
}

.pages {
width: 590px; text-align: center; margin: 10px 0 0 0; background-color: #ED6337; color: black; border: 1px solid #d0deec; padding: 2px;
}

.date {
padding: 2px;float: right;
}

.entry a:link, .entry a:visited {
text-decoration: none;color: #FFFFFF;
}

.entry a:hover {
text-decoration: none;color: #FFFFFF;
}

input[type="text"], input[type="password"] {
background-color: #dee6f4;font-size: 11px;color: #000;border: 1px solid black;padding: 2px;
}

input[type="submit"], input[type="reset"] {
background-color: #ED6337;font-size: 12px;color: white;padding: 2px;border: 1px solid black;font-weight: bolder;cursor: pointer;
}

option {
background-color: #dee6f4;font-size: 11px;color: #000;cursor: pointer;
}

select {
background-color: #dee6f4;font-size: 11px;color: #000;border: 1px solid black;cursor: pointer;
}

.clear {
clear: both;padding: 0;margin: 0;
}

#guestbook { 
padding-top:90px; 
}

.navigation { 
float: right; 
height: 60px; 
margin-left: 14px; 
padding: 40px 1px; 
z-index:3; 
} 

/*.navigation {  
width: 80px;
height: 450px;
position: fixed;
margin-left: 880px; 
margin-top: 180px;
padding: 10px 1px 1px 1px; 
z-index:3; 
}*/

.navigation a { 
color: #000000; float: left; font-family: "Trebuchet MS", Arial, serif; font-weight: bold; padding: 8px 12px; margin-right:3px; text-align: center; text-decoration: none; border: 1px solid #bbb;
}

.navigation a:hover {
border: 1px solid white; 
}

#verify {
border: 1px solid #ED6337;
}
